5-methyltetrahydrofolate

   Also found in: Wikipedia 0.03 sec.
5-methyltetrahydrofolate /5-meth·yl·tet·ra·hy·dro·fo·late/ (-tet″rah-hi″dro-fo´lāt) a derivative of folic acid that is the principal form of folic acid during transport and storage in the body and that also acts as a source of methyl groups for the regeneration of methionine.
